What It Is And How It’s Made
Barley carries a mix of storage proteins called hordeins alongside albumins and globulins. In the concentrate, these proteins are present at far higher levels than in flour. Producers typically mill the grain, slurry it in water, then use pH shifts and/or food-grade enzymes to pull protein into solution. A precipitation and drying step follows, creating the final powder. Plants may fine-tune time, temperature, and enzymes to hit a target protein range and functional traits like solubility or heat tolerance.
Barley Protein Concentrate At A Glance
| Aspect | Details | Why It Matters |
|---|---|---|
| Raw Material | Dehulled barley or barley meal | Consistent grain grade improves flavor and color |
| Core Proteins | Hordeins (prolamins) plus albumins/globulins | Drives amino acid pattern and functionality |
| Typical Protein Range | About 50–70% by dry weight | Sets potency per scoop or per inclusion |
| Common Processes | Alkaline extraction, isoelectric precipitation, enzymatic aids | Process choice tunes solubility and yield |
| Flavor | Light cereal note; low bitterness when well processed | Easy to mask in vanilla, cocoa, or spice blends |
| Mixing Behavior | Medium solubility; better in warm water and with shear | Smoother shakes and batters with simple tweaks |
| Heat Stability | Good in baking; moderate in retort with pH control | Works in bars, biscuits, and baked snacks |
| Allergen Flag | Gluten-containing grain (barley) | Not for gluten-free claims |
| Color | Pale beige to light tan | Blends cleanly in most formulas |
| Primary Uses | Nutrition powders, bakery fortification, aquafeed, pet food | Covers both human and animal nutrition needs |
Nutrition Profile And Amino Acids
Like other cereal proteins, barley skews lower in lysine than legumes but balances with fair levels of glutamic acid, proline, and leucine. Formulators often pair it with pea or dairy to round the amino acid score, or they bump lysine via a complementary source. In whole barley the protein fraction sits well below the concentrate; that’s why the concentrate gives more protein per scoop and more predictable functionality in mixing and baking.
Digestibility Notes
Modern extraction can lift digestibility by reducing fiber carryover and managing heat. Enzyme-assisted systems also tend to yield milder flavor and smoother dispersion. Real-world trials in aquafeed and specialty diets show strong protein uptake when barley protein concentrate replaces part of fish meal or soy, which lines up with lab digestibility runs.
Barley Protein Concentrate Benefits And Limitations
Every protein concentrate comes with trade-offs. Here’s how this one stacks up so you can place it well in a formula or menu.
Where It Shines
- Neutral taste: blends easily with cocoa, vanilla, banana, or spice.
- Heat-friendly: stands up in baking and low-moisture snacks.
- Stable supply: barley is widely grown, with multiple supply chains.
- Texture aid: adds body in bars and biscuits without chalky grit.
- Versatile pairing: combines well with pea, rice, or whey for a fuller amino acid pattern.
What To Watch
- Gluten presence: not suitable for gluten-free applications.
- Lysine gap: pair with a lysine-rich protein or add free lysine in feeds.
- Solubility: better with vigorous mixing; add emulsifiers or lecithin for smoother drinks.
- Color carryover: lightly darkens pale beverages at higher loads.
Barley Protein Concentrates For Food And Feed
This close variant name is common in research and trade talk, and it points to the same family of ingredients. In practice, the same core material is tuned for two lanes: human nutrition and animal nutrition. Food-grade lots target low off-notes and tight micro specs; feed-grade lots target cost-per-unit protein and pellet performance.
Use Ideas In Food
- Smoothies & shakes: 10–25 g per serving with cocoa or coffee flavors.
- Protein bars: 10–20% of the dough; pair with nut pastes for chew.
- Baked goods: replace part of flour in muffins, breakfast cookies, or crackers.
- Soups & sauces: add body while lifting protein.
Use Ideas In Feed
- Aquafeed: partial fish-meal replacement with good growth metrics.
- Pet food: boosts protein in grain-inclusive kibbles.
- Specialty livestock: pairs with synthetic amino acids to balance lysine.

Quality Specs And Labeling
Quality targets vary by supplier and grade, but savvy buyers ask for the same core items. Hitting these specs keeps performance predictable across batches and sites.
Typical Spec Sheet Items
- Protein (dry basis): target range declared, with batch COA.
- Moisture: low enough for shelf stability and flow.
- Ash and fiber: kept modest to protect digestibility and taste.
- Microbiology: aerobic plate count, yeasts/molds, coliforms per grade.
- Allergen note: wheat/barley gluten declaration where required.
- Particle size: supports smooth mixing and tight dosing.
Formulation Tips, Storage, And Safety
Mixing Tips
- Blend with a high-shear mixer or blender for lump-free shakes.
- Add a small amount of sunflower lecithin for faster wetting.
- Warm liquids help; avoid prolonged high heat in ready-to-drink lines.
Storage
- Keep bags sealed; store in a cool, dry room away from strong odors.
- Use first-in, first-out within the supplier’s shelf-life window.
- Prevent moisture spikes; caking hurts flow and dosing precision.
Safety Notes
- Barley contains gluten; avoid for celiac and gluten-free claims.
- Follow local labeling rules on allergens and cereal source.
- Request GMO, pesticide, and contaminant statements as needed by market.
Protein Range And Process Levers
Why does one lot test at the lower end of the range while another pushes higher? Process levers explain most of the spread. Enzymes can free proteins without harsh conditions, pH shifts help isolate them, and extra polishing steps pull out more starch and fiber. Each step trims flavor notes and bumps potency, yet adds cost. Decide what the product needs first, then buy to spec.
Process Levers And What They Change
| Lever | Typical Effect | Trade-Off |
|---|---|---|
| Enzyme Aids | Higher yield, smoother taste | License cost and tighter temperature control |
| Deeper Polishing | Higher protein %, lighter color | More steps and longer run time |
| pH Optimization | Better solubility window | More neutralization and water use |
| Gentle Drying | Less protein damage | Energy draw and capacity limits |
| Fine Milling | Improved mouthfeel | Dust control and minor heat rise |
| Lecithination | Faster wetting, fewer lumps | Extra ingredient on label |
| Blend Strategy | Balanced amino acids with pea or whey | More SKUs and supplier management |
How It Compares Inside A Formula
In shakes, barley protein concentrate brings a softer cereal note than many legume proteins. In bars, it adds body without a sandy bite. In baked snacks, it helps crispness while lifting protein claims. In feeds, trials show good growth and feed conversion when it replaces part of fish meal, especially with lysine support. That mix of traits makes it a handy mid-price option that pairs well with pea or dairy when you need a rounder amino acid pattern.
